Minister urges varsity students to raise funds for flood victims

ISLAMABAD:

Federal Minister for Planning, Development and Special Initiatives Ahsan Iqbal has stressed the need for bringing a behavioural change in the Higher Education Institutions to counter lack of tolerance in society.

The minister said that over 3 million students are currently enrolled in HEIs in Pakistan whose potential should be used to eradicate extreme polarization and radicalization in the society.

He was addressing a ceremony held to mark International Day of Peace at Higher Education Commission (HEC) Secretariat on Wednesday.

The event was attended by the HEC Chairman Dr Mukhtar Ahmad, vice chancellors, university students and the faculty.

Ahsan Iqbal talked about the establishment of young peace and development corps in universities during his government’s previous tenure and called for reviving those societies. He also sought HEC’s support to activate students to raise donations for flood victims.
